Abstract

Mass spectrum of localized states (elementary particles) of single quantum system is studied in the framework of Heisenberg's scheme. Localized states are understood as cyclic representations of a group of fundamental symmetry (Lorentz group) within a Gelfand-Neumark-Segal construction. It is shown that state masses of lepton (except the neutrino) and hadron sectors of matter spectrum are proportional to the rest mass of electron with an accuracy of 0,41%.
